Why These Connect

The narrative assertion

"Kahless reveals Worf's childhood vision to confirm his identity, while Alexander questions the same myth's validity, showing that both characters grapple with personal interpretations of Kahless's legacy."

Why This Matters Across Episodes

The longer arc this connection carries

Worf had a direct, transformative vision of Kahless as a child, which later becomes a cornerstone of his faith crisis. Alexander, hearing the same myth retold, challenges it from a human perspective, highlighting a generational shift in how Klingon tradition is questioned and internalized.
